😐A single person spends $2,476 per month in Barcelona vs $1,006 in Adama, rent included.
😐A couple spends around $3,545 per month in Barcelona vs $1,693 in Adama, rent included.
😐A family of three spends $4,613 per month in Barcelona vs $2,380 in Adama, rent included.
😐Barcelona costs about 146% more than Adama, driven mainly by Eating Out.
📊Barcelona sits 81% above the global median, while Adama is 26% below – they fall on opposite sides of the world average.

Cost Breakdown
🏠A central one-bedroom costs $1,707 in Barcelona versus $347 in Adama. Rent is usually the largest line item in a monthly budget, so the gap here sets the tone for the overall comparison.
💰Salaries run about 2212% higher in Barcelona, which partly offsets the higher cost of living there. Purchasing power depends on which expenses matter most to you.
🛒A mid-range dinner for two costs $69.0 in Barcelona versus $43.00 in Adama. Monthly groceries follow the same trend: $336 vs $210 – making Adama the more affordable choice for daily food spending.
